Lighting Installed at Park

Nuneaton and Bedworth Borough Council Crest
Nuneaton and Bedworth Borough Council has allocated £40,000 of core funding to help local communities to address issues of crime and disorder.
 
The Borough Council has been able to support a number of projects including the installation of lighting along the footpath at Bailey Park, Bedworth.
 
The park is used frequently by residents who walk to and from the town.  The lighting has been installed to try and address peoples fear of crime and to provide a level of reassurance for the people who use the park.
 
Councillor Bill Hancox, Ward Councillor for Bede says:
 
“There is very strong evidence that increased lighting makes people feel safer and reduces crime.  I am delighted that the Old Collycroft Residents Association have been successful in their bid to get the lighting installed”
 
Councillor Dennis Harvey, Portfolio Holder for Finance and Civic Affairs says:
 
“The installation of lighting is one step towards addressing the fear of crime experienced by our communities. I am really pleased that funding made available by Nuneaton and Bedworth Borough Council will make people feel safer when using the park.”
